Output 59af9b246dd3204a33181167199e8f4d8e9d75adea0dae17efe1ddea711ce4bb:4

value
85076343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 464577d7d04e4b5f6c53d91916a1f3480b005caf OP_EQUAL
address
MEJikb7vQwnsVKhWQCG4UfgRiRRzsynMB5
transaction
59af9b246dd3204a33181167199e8f4d8e9d75adea0dae17efe1ddea711ce4bb
spent
true